Aircraft for Sale in Canada — National Aviation Market on Airplane Trade

Canada is the world's second-largest country by total area — 10 million square kilometers of extraordinary geographic diversity, from the Pacific coast through the Rocky Mountains, across the Prairies and Canadian Shield, to the Atlantic Maritime provinces and the vast Arctic territories. With a population of approximately 40 million concentrated in a narrow corridor along the US border, and vast remote wilderness beyond, Canada has one of the world's most compelling cases for general aviation as practical transportation. Flying is genuinely faster and often the only practical option for reaching many Canadian communities.

Canadian Aviation Infrastructure

Canada's aviation infrastructure is managed by Transport Canada, with the Civil Aviation Directorate overseeing aircraft registration, pilot licensing, and safety regulations under the Canadian Aviation Regulations (CARs). NAV CANADA provides air navigation services throughout the country. Canada has hundreds of certified aerodromes and thousands of registered aerodromes and private airstrips — from major international airports like Toronto Pearson (CYYZ), Vancouver (CYVR), and Montreal Trudeau (CYUL) to remote First Nations community strips in the Far North.

Canadian Aviation by Region

Each Canadian region has a distinct aviation character. British Columbia offers floatplane and mountain flying traditions. Alberta's energy industry drives corporate turboprop and jet demand. The Prairies provide straightforward utility flying across agricultural distances. Ontario and Quebec have the country's densest population and most sophisticated urban GA markets. The Atlantic provinces have a maritime flying culture. The North depends fundamentally on aviation for community access and essential services.   • Cessna 172/182/206: The backbone of Canadian GA across all provinces.
  • DeHavilland Beaver and Otter: Iconic Canadian bush aircraft still actively traded.
  • Beechcraft King Air: Canada's premier corporate turboprop, especially in Alberta and Ontario.
  • Piper Cherokee/Seneca: Common in Canadian flying clubs nationwide.
  • Cessna Caravan: Essential remote community transport aircraft across the North.
